Tips and Tricks for Using a Wire Fishing Kit Successfully
A wire fishing kit is an essential tool for anyone working with electrical wiring or cables. Whether you are a professional electrician or a DIY enthusiast, having a wire fishing kit can make your job much easier. However, using a wire fishing kit successfully requires some skill and know-how. In this article, we will provide you with some tips and tricks to help you make the most of your wire fishing kit.
One of the most important things to keep in mind when using a wire fishing kit is to plan ahead. Before you start fishing wires through walls or Ceilings, take the time to carefully Map out the path that the wires will need to take. This will help you avoid Obstacles and make the process much smoother. Additionally, make sure to measure the length of wire you will need before you start fishing it through the walls. This will help prevent you from running out of wire halfway through the job.
When using a wire fishing kit, it is important to be patient and take your time. Fishing wires through walls or ceilings can be a tedious process, but rushing through it can Lead to mistakes or damage to the wires. Take your time to carefully guide the wire through the walls, using gentle and steady pressure. If you encounter any resistance, stop and reassess the situation before proceeding.
Another important tip for using a wire fishing kit successfully is to use the right tools for the job. Make sure you have a good quality fish tape or wire snake that is long enough to reach the desired location. Additionally, having a flashlight and a mirror on hand can be helpful for navigating tight spaces and ensuring that the wire is properly positioned.
When fishing wires through walls or ceilings, it is important to be mindful of any obstacles or obstructions that may be in the way. Take the time to inspect the area before you start fishing the wire through, and make sure to avoid any sharp edges or rough surfaces that could damage the wire. Additionally, be careful when pulling the wire through tight spaces, as excessive force can cause the wire to kink or break.
One of the most common challenges when using a wire fishing kit is navigating corners and bends in the walls or ceilings. To make this process easier, consider using a flexible fish tape or wire snake that can bend and maneuver around obstacles. Additionally, using a guide wire or string to help pull the wire through tight spaces can make the job much easier.
